Artifact signing for Cragfall plugins: every plugin that feeds our mobile crash-report pipeline must be signed before the ingest service will accept its symbol maps. Unsigned uploads are quarantined for review, which delays triage. Run the signer against your packaged plugin using the shared key provided below.

deploy key for yadup-badug: bky6_rLH3qD

Plugin authors: the billing worker runs two slots, `blue` and `green`. Traffic flips via `BFW_ACTIVE_SLOT`. Your plugin must read `BFW_SLOT_NAME` at boot and never cache it. Invoice replay is disabled on the idle slot; check `BFW_REPLAY_ENABLED` before queuing writes. Both slots share one ledger database, so migrations run only from the active slot. Each slot authenticates to the ledger gateway independently, and the gateway rejects reused credentials across slots. The line below provides the active slot's credential.

secret setting of tajof-bahif: COURIER_KEY3=65d

## Session Handling — Sproutly Watering Scheduler

Sproutly keeps each user session alive for 12 hours of inactivity, since watering schedules are often set once and left open on a kiosk. Sessions store the active greenhouse zone, units preference, and pending schedule drafts. Background sync jobs run under a service session that must authenticate on every cycle. That service session uses the bearer token below.

login token, yajeg-fawif: eyJhbGciOiJIUzI1NiIsInR5cCI6IkpXVCJ9.eyJzdWIiOiIEdPQYnZXaZIn0.HSRTnYZBx0Qc

## Handover: i18n extraction script (Wordloom)

The `extract-strings` script scans templates nightly, dedupes keys, and writes candidates to the staging catalog. Two known quirks: it silently skips files with mixed quote styles (see the TODO in the parser), and plural forms for Vellish locales need manual review after every run. Do not change the key-hashing scheme without migrating the existing catalog first — downstream lookups depend on it. Full context, open issues, and the run schedule are documented by the engineer named below.

approver of hahaf-hahaf = Druion Druius Kasax Eliox